Francisco Orlich Bolmarcich
Francisco José Orlich Bolmarcich is 34th President of Costa Rica from 1962 to 1966. His grandfather on the Orlich side and his mother came to Costa Rica from the town of Punat on the island of Krk, Croatia. His villa in Punat is named "Villa Costarica".

Friedrich Burmeister
Friedrich Burmeister (1890–1969) was a German geophysicist. He was director of the Munich University’s Geomagnetic Observatory.
Giovanni Urbani
Giovanni Urbani was an Italian Cardinal of the Roman Catholic Church. He served as Patriarch of Venice from 1958 until his death, and was elevated to the cardinalate in 1958. He was considered to be overly dependent upon his advisers.
Cecilia Cuțescu-Storck
Cecilia Cuțescu-Storck was a Romanian painter with a strong influence on cultural life in the interwar period. She was a promoter of Feminism, contributing to the establishment of the "Association of women painters and sculptors" and "Feminin artistic circle".

William Gilmore
William Evans Garrett Gilmore, sometimes known as Garrett Gilmore, was an American rower. He won a silver medal in the single sculls at the 1924 Summer Olympics and a gold in double sculls at the 1932 Games.
Eduardo Ciannelli
Eduardo Ciannelli, was an Italian baritone and character actor with a long career in American films, mostly playing gangsters and criminals. He was sometimes credited as Edward Ciannelli.
